Compare HP S700 250GB vs WD_BLACK SN770 250GB

HP S700 250GB and WD_BLACK SN770 250GB are both solid state drives with the same Capacity (250 GB). The main differences are in Performance (+348%), Interface, NVME and Form Factor.
